When it comes to the oil and gas industry, efficiency and safety are top priorities. Wellheads play a crucial role in both aspects, making it essential to have reliable and effective seals in place. One type of seal that has gained popularity in recent years is fluorocarbon wellhead seals. These seals provide numerous benefits that help maximize wellhead efficiency and ensure safe operations.
fluorocarbon wellhead seals are designed to withstand high temperatures, extreme pressures, and harsh chemicals commonly found in oil and gas production environments. This makes them an ideal choice for sealing wellheads and preventing leaks that can lead to costly downtime and environmental damage. The unique properties of fluorocarbon seals make them highly resistant to degradation, ensuring long-lasting performance even in the most challenging conditions.
One of the key advantages of fluorocarbon wellhead seals is their ability to maintain a tight and reliable seal over time. Unlike traditional seals that may wear down and lose their effectiveness, fluorocarbon seals are known for their durability and resistance to wear and tear. This means less frequent maintenance and replacement, saving time and money in the long run.
In addition to their durability, fluorocarbon wellhead seals are also highly flexible and adaptable, allowing them to conform to irregular surfaces and provide a secure seal in various wellhead configurations. This flexibility is especially important in offshore drilling operations where space can be limited, and wellhead designs may vary. Fluorocarbon seals can be custom-made to fit specific wellhead dimensions, ensuring a perfect seal every time.
Another benefit of fluorocarbon wellhead seals is their resistance to a wide range of chemicals and fluids commonly used in oil and gas production. From corrosive acids to high-pressure gases, fluorocarbon seals are designed to handle it all. This chemical resistance not only prolongs the life of the seals but also helps prevent leaks and contamination that can lead to safety hazards and environmental issues.
